Resumen:
In this paper, we present a network composed of two-different types of nodes for the task of sound source localization. One of the nodes is a low-power A-scale (dbA) logarithmic sound pressure level sensing (SPLS) unit, and the other is a bearing estimator sensing (BES) unit based on a cross-correlation approach. The sensor boards are mounted on MICADOT nodes, therefore, they are wireless connected. An information fusion algorithm collects the information provided by five SPLS units and one BES unit and provides an estimation of the location of the target. Field results collected from the experiment are shown.
